Case Summary: S/357/2017 The Bombay High Court permitted plaintiff Gautam R. Patel to withdraw the suit against Mukesh G. Desai and others (filed in 2017) following an out-of-court settlement between the parties. The court clarified that if the settlement terms are breached, the plaintiff retains the right to initiate fresh legal proceedings. All interim applications and interim relief were accordingly vacated. This case analysis is maintained by casestatus.in based on publicly available court records.
